Summary:Historically society has placed more attention on the unmarried woman as opposed to the unmarried male, which is reflected in the lack of research on male bachelorhood. This paper presents an analysis of the reason that gives professional men of medium socioeconomic level of Mexico about his singleness. We conducted a qualitative research, with semistructured interviews in seven participants between 32 and 49 years old. The data show that among the reasons to continue bachelor identifies three central arguments: the defense of freedom, the refusal to be economical provider, and the impact of loving rejections. Continued discussion if they are building new ways of being a man, if they can generate changes for the benefit of both genders, or his singleness be based on traditional stereotypes with modern dyes.
